Solar is regional in even more methods than people anticipate. Weather patterns, energy guidelines, city permitting, roofing designs, and neighborhood shading all affect how a system should be made. Davis is warm sufficient to make property solar eye-catching, but manufacturing estimates still require to account for practical problems. A gorgeous proposition can overemphasize outcome if it disregards a fully grown street tree, a chimney darkness, or a west facing roofing area that looks bigger on satellite images than it is in person.
The regional energy landscape matters also. For several Davis homeowners, bill cost savings depend not simply on annual production, yet on when power is created and when the home utilizes it. Afternoon cooling tons, electric vehicle billing practices, and price strategy details all impact whether a battery should have significant consideration. An installer who works consistently in the area needs to be able to discuss these compromise without leaning on canned chatting points.

When I look at proposals or hear home owners contrast quotes, the more powerful companies have a tendency to share a set of useful routines. They ask for a complete year of electrical costs. They need to know whether the family anticipates significant modifications, such as a heat pump, pool, hot tub, or electrical automobile. They inspect roof age early, not after the agreement is signed. They clarify whether the objective is to balance out existing usage, future usage, or some well balanced middle ground.
They also recognize when to inform a consumer no. That might imply advising a smaller sized system as a result of rate structure realities, discouraging solar till a roof replacement is done, or saying that a battery will not pencil out for a house that generally wants costs cost savings and seldom loses power. A firm happy to leave cash on the table in order to give straight recommendations generally takes the rest of the project seriously as well.

The cleanest way to compare solar companies is to allot the glossy cover page and go straight to the numbers and assumptions. A proposition must tell you system size in kilowatts, estimated very first year production in kilowatt hours, approximated destruction gradually, devices brand name and model, service warranty terms, financing terms if applicable, and what work is included past the panels themselves.
Price per watt is still a beneficial shorthand, but it is not the entire story. A reduced cost might reflect cheaper equipment, much less attic room or avenue work, weak guarantee support, or manufacturing presumptions that are simply also optimistic. A higher cost might consist of a major panel upgrade, consumption monitoring, pest guards, or battery ready style. Two systems that look similar on the very first page can be meaningfully different by the last page.
Pay interest to offset claims. If one installer states a 6 kilowatt system will certainly cover 110 percent of annual usage and another states 85 percent, do not presume the higher number is the much better offer. Ask what roof aircrafts they used, what azimuth and tilt presumptions were used, and just how shading was designed. A realistic projection is more valuable than a flattering one.

In solar, the roofing is part of the system. A solid installer will certainly treat it that way.
If your roofing has much less than about 10 years of beneficial life left, you should discuss reroofing before setup. Getting rid of and re-installing panels later on includes price, organizing intricacy, and a genuine possibility for finger aiming between professions. Some homeowners press past this due to the fact that they intend to lock in savings quickly. That can function, but only if everyone is clear concerning the timeline and future costs.
Roof product matters as well. Standard make-up shingle roof coverings are one of the most uncomplicated. Floor tile, low incline membranes, and older specialized products might require different mounting methods, more labor, or longer organizing. If a bid is available in surprisingly low on a difficult roofing, it deserves asking exactly what is included.
A good site go to will certainly also check out attic room gain access to, rafters, electric path, and the location of the major service panel. Those information impact labor, appearances, and in some cases whether a battery can be included efficiently later.
Battery storage space has actually ended up being a larger part of the discussion for The golden state home owners, and for good reason. Relying on your price framework and use pattern, a battery can enhance self usage and give back-up during failures. But not every home requires one, and not every battery proposition is financially persuasive.
In Davis, battery value often relies on 3 sensible concerns. Initially, do you shed power typically enough for back-up to matter past convenience? Second, does your family use a great deal of electrical energy in the evening, after solar manufacturing falls off? Third, are you attempting to run essential tons just, or something more enthusiastic like central air conditioning for extensive outages?
Installers should be candid right here. A battery sized for fridge, lights, net, and a few outlets is very various from a battery plan indicated to sustain bigger lots. Home owners often see a battery add on and think it indicates whole home back-up. Often it does not. That is okay, it just needs to be explicit.

A solar acquisition ends up being confusing quickly when financing enters the photo. Month-to-month repayment sales can obscure the real job cost, dealership costs, escalator terms on leases or power acquisition agreements, and the assumption that tax obligation credit earnings will certainly be applied later.
Cash purchases are most convenient to examine since the rate is the cost. Common loans can work well as well, specifically if the house owner worths liquidity. But you need to recognize the total financed amount, rate of interest, supplier charges if any kind of, lending term, and what takes place if you market your home before the funding is paid off.
Leases and power purchase agreements should have additional treatment. For some homes, specifically those resistant or unable to use tax credit scores straight, they can still supply a path to reduced costs with limited ahead of time expense. The compromise is lowered control and extra complex home sale conversations. Buyers and realty representatives do not all view solar agreements the very same way.
If a proposition stresses "no cash down" while glossing over total obligation, reduce. Financing is not a side note. It is usually where otherwise similar solar companies deviate the most.

One of the least extravagant components of going solar is additionally among the most essential: project administration. House owners remember the sales phone call and the installment day, yet much of the experience is formed by every little thing in between. Site study organizing, allow entry, utility documents, assessment sychronisation, and system activation all call for comply with through.
A well run installer sets assumptions early. They inform you what happens next, what documents they require, how long each phase may take, and where hold-ups usually occur. They additionally tell you what is outside their control. That kind of quality protects against most customer frustration.

Selling a home with solar panels can become more complicated when the system is leased, financed, or subject to a power purchase agreement. Buyers may need to assume or qualify for an existing contract, adding steps to the transaction. Owned systems with clear documentation are generally simpler to transfer. System age, roof condition, and remaining warranty coverage can also affect buyer decisions.
An electric bill can remain high when household electricity consumption exceeds the amount generated by the solar system. Nighttime usage, heating or cooling, seasonal production changes, shading, or equipment problems can increase electricity purchased from the grid. Fixed utility charges may also remain even when solar offsets much of a home's electricity use. Comparing solar production with utility consumption can help identify the cause.
Most modern solar panels have an expected useful lifespan of about 25 to 30 years or longer. Electricity production gradually declines as panels age rather than stopping suddenly at the end of this period. Many panels continue generating useful electricity after their performance warranties expire. Inverters and some other system components may require replacement sooner.

A solar system for a 2,000-square-foot home may cost roughly $12,000 to $25,000 before applicable incentives, depending on the required capacity. Square footage alone does not determine system size because annual electricity consumption is a more important factor. Roof orientation, shading, panel efficiency, electrical upgrades, and battery storage can substantially affect the price. Homes with greater electricity demand generally require larger systems.
